Manage programme tasks in list view

View, sort, group, and manage programme tasks in a detailed list to keep your delivery plan on track.

Steps

Step 1: Open the programme task list

Navigate to the programme area of your project and open the task list view to see all relevant tasks in a tabular layout.

Use the filters to narrow the task list by status, priority, or keyword so you can focus on specific work items.

Step 3: Group tasks by phase

Toggle grouping by phase to organise tasks into phase sections, making it easier to review progress across stages of the programme.

Step 4: Sort tasks by key fields

Click the column headers, such as start date, end date, priority, status, completion, or phase, to change the sort order and quickly reorder the list.

Step 5: Expand or collapse phase sections

Use the phase row controls to collapse or expand individual phases so you can hide detail when you only need a high-level view.

Step 6: Select tasks individually or in bulk

Tick the checkboxes next to each task or use the select-all checkbox to choose one or many tasks for further actions.

Step 7: Bulk delete selected tasks

After selecting multiple tasks, use the bulk delete action to remove them from the programme in a single operation.

Step 8: View task details

Click on a task row or use the view option to see its key information, including dates, status, and description.

Step 9: Edit an existing task

Use the edit control on a task row to open it for updates, such as changing dates, status, priority, or other details.

Step 10: Manage task dependencies

Open the dependency selector from a task row to add, review, or update dependencies on other tasks in the programme.

Step 11: Delete a single task

Use the delete icon on a task row to remove that specific task from the programme when it is no longer required.
